The best time to visit Nepal depends on the activities you plan to engage in and the regions you wish to explore. Generally, the ideal time is during the spring (March to May) and autumn (September to November) seasons. Spring brings mild temperatures and blooming rhododendrons, making it perfect for trekking in the Himalayas and experiencing the vibrant culture during festivals like Holi and Nepali New Year. Autumn offers clear skies, pleasant weather, and excellent mountain views, making it ideal for treks to Everest Base Camp or Annapurna Circuit. However, if you`re a winter sports enthusiast, the winter months (December to February) provide opportunities for skiing and snowboarding in the mountainous regions. The monsoon season (June to August) brings heavy rainfall and may not be suitable for outdoor activities, but it can be a good time to explore the lush greenery and observe rural life. Ultimately, the best time to travel to Nepal depends on your preferences, but planning your trip during the spring or autumn ensures favorable weather conditions and memorable experiences.
